Output 6e42a15878c05406a80d4fcc01c1bfd6132f89ada6f7111b39d534675d295002:89

value
1595
script pubkey
OP_0 OP_PUSHBYTES_20 ec4b0ed3be56eddb8daee4c386d10e6296158be6
address
tb1qa39sa5a72mkahrdwunpcd5gwv2tptzlxufd23w
transaction
6e42a15878c05406a80d4fcc01c1bfd6132f89ada6f7111b39d534675d295002